College Presidents Panel: What Does The Future Hold for Higher Ed?


Friday, June 12
04:03 pm - 04:03 pm
11:30 a.m. - 12:00 p.m. Check-in & Lunch; 12:00 p.m. - 1:00 p.m. Panel Discussion
Hilton Garden Inn Troy , 235 Hoosick Street, Troy
$35 Members

Hear directly from local college presidents as they discuss their vision for a post-pandemic future in higher education.

 As major employers in the Capital District the success of educational institutions has a direct correlation to the region’s financial health and that of local communities.  John Murray, President & Managing Director of Rose & Kiernan, will lead the discussion. 

Our panel includes:

  • Christopher Ames, Ph.D., Russell Sage College
  • Christopher Gibson, Ph.D., Siena College
  • Roger A. Ramsammy, Ph.D., HVCC
  • David Schejbal, Ph.D. Excelsior College

    The panel will be moderated by John Murray, President & Managing Director of Rose & Kiernan.
